What is ecs, how do i convert games and such to run on a standard AGA chip?
ECS stands for "Enhanced Chip Set" and is the 2nd generation of Amiga custom chipset, between OCS and AGA (I don't know much about it, but IMO it's more closer to OCS than AGA).
What happens when you try to load an ECS game on your OCS machine? AGA was designed to be backwards-compatible, and most games run fine on it. If your's doesn't then there's no way to "convert" the game - instead you can fool it into thinking the AGA Amiga is ECS by fiddling around with the graphics options in the early menu (entered by holding both mouse buttons down when booting) and perhaps getting a piece of software called a "degrader".
